What is the origin of the name Dido?

Traditionally a girl’s name of Greek origin, the meaning of Dido is ‘virgin’. … In Roman mythology, Dido is the princess of Tyre who was the queen of Carthage, which is the modern day Tunisia. In Virgil’s ‘Aeneid’, Dido falls in love with the wandering Aeneas.

Did Dido exist?

Ancient Greek and Roman writers said that Dido was the founder and first Queen of Carthage. Carthage was a city in the country now known as Tunisia. Dido lived in the 9th century BC (about 3000 years ago). Some parts of her life may be true.

In what place does Aeneas encounter Queen Dido?

Upon entering the temple of Juno, Aeneas sees Dido seated upon her throne, welcoming a number of his fellow Trojans whom he had believed drowned in the recent shipwreck, and expressing her desire to see their ‘king’ Aeneas. At that moment the mist clears and Aeneas reveals his identity to Dido.

What happened to Dido and Aeneas?

To escape from him, Dido constructed a funeral pyre, on which she stabbed herself before the people. … Dido fell in love with Aeneas after his landing in Africa, and Virgil attributes her suicide to her abandonment by him at the command of Jupiter.

Who was Dido based on?

The most famous version of the Dido story, though, is found in Virgil’s Aeneid. The 1st-century BCE Roman writer describes Dido as a daughter of Belus, the King of the Tyre in Phoenicia. We are told that her Phoenician name was Elissa but the Libyans gave her the new name Dido, meaning ‘wanderer’.

Are Dido and Aeneas married?

Aeneas’s reminder to Dido that they were never officially married suggests, somewhat dubiously, that had they entered into such an ordained commitment he would not leave. But, he argues, without a true marriage, he is sacrificing only his own desires by leaving Dido.

What happened to Dido and Acerbas?

825 BC: Dido flees Tyre in 7th year of Pygmalion, after the death of Acerbas. … 814 BC: Dido founds Carthage on mainland. 785 BC: Death of Pygmalion. 759 BC: Dido died in Carthage.

What curse did Dido say upon Aeneas before she died?

She calls on the sun, the gods and the Furies to curse Aeneas himself, then his descendants. This gives a mythological basis for the Punic Wars.
